【技术实现步骤摘要】
基于仿生小波变换的语音增强方法
本专利技术属于语音信号处理
,涉及一种基于仿生小波变换的语音增强方法。
技术介绍
语音增强算法基本划分为四类方法,即参数方法、非参数方法、统计方法和其他方法。参数方法多利用语音生成模型的方式进行去噪,例如AR模型,提取模型其中的参数如基音周期、系数等,且往往会采用迭代方法。假如实际噪音或语音条件与模型存在的差距较大或模型参数的提取相对困难,那么这种方法很可能没有效果。非参数方法则不用从带噪语音信号中提取模型参数,因而约束条件比较少,所以非参数方法的使用范围较大,也因为限制比较少,可利用统计信息几乎没有,去噪效果通常不是最优化的。统计方法是基于语音和噪音统计特性的方法,通常需构建模型库,并需在训练过程中获得初始统计参数,同时它与语音识别系统紧密关联。其它方法,如小波滤波去噪法。使用传统的语音增强算法对环境噪声进行去噪处理时,谱减法适用的信噪比范围相对较小,同时信噪比较低时对语音的可懂度损伤较大,且频谱相减会产生“音乐噪声”;维纳滤波法,对带噪语音增强后信噪比提高通常不明显;谐波增强方法,仅适用于平稳白噪声的去除,当噪声强度较大时,基音周期无法准确估计;MMSE估计方法去噪,该方法的计算量相对较大,且语音频谱先验分布的求取在一定程度上由统计结果的代表性和重现性来决定。小波变换其自身拥有多分辨率分析、多尺度分析、低SNR下仍有效去除噪声、对非平稳信号处理效果相对较好等优点,成为语音增强算法研究热点之一。目前,随着对小波变换语音增强算法的不断研究,小波变换仍还存在着某些缺陷:一是 ...
【技术保护点】
1.一种基于仿生小波变换的语音增强方法,其特征是,它包括的内容有:构建仿生小波变换阈值函数,采用人工蜂群算法寻找最优阈值,利用构建的新阈值函数和最优阈值实现语音信号去噪,/n1)所述构建仿生小波变换阈值函数/n为解决阈值函数,包括软阈值函数、硬阈值函数在处理信号时存在着固有的缺点,硬阈值函数在阈值处存在着不连续的问题,而软阈值函数虽改善了平滑性,但其估计小波系数
【技术特征摘要】
1.一种基于仿生小波变换的语音增强方法,其特征是,它包括的内容有:构建仿生小波变换阈值函数,采用人工蜂群算法寻找最优阈值,利用构建的新阈值函数和最优阈值实现语音信号去噪,
1)所述构建仿生小波变换阈值函数
为解决阈值函数,包括软阈值函数、硬阈值函数在处理信号时存在着固有的缺点,硬阈值函数在阈值处存在着不连续的问题,而软阈值函数虽改善了平滑性,但其估计小波系数与wj,k之间总会产生恒定的偏差,这在很大程度上影响重构信号和真实信号的逼近程度,为此,采用硬阈值函数及软硬阈值折衷函数构造一种新阈值函数,表达式为:
式中,α表示调节参数,α∈[0,0.5],当α=0时,新阈值函数近似为硬阈值函数,当α=0.5时,新阈值函数接近于软硬阈值折衷函数,但改变了当|wj,k|<λ时,将当前小波系数置为0的缺陷;
①新阈值函数具有连续性
当函数的定义域|wj,k|>λ,新阈值函数|wj,k|→λ,即wj,k无限逼近于λ时
当函数的定义域|wj,k|<λ,新阈值函数|wj,k|→λ,即wj,k无限逼近于λ时
因此,由式(2)和式(3)可以看出,新阈值函数在wj,k=±λ时,函数的值是固定的,因此该函数在wj,k=±λ时是连续的,克服了硬阈值函数在wj,k=±λ时不连续的缺点,改善了硬阈值函数的缺陷;
②新阈值函数的渐进线为
当|wj,k|≥λ时,新阈值函数
当|wj,k|≥λ时,则
由式(4)和(5)可知,而的阈值函数的数学表达形式为奇函数,所以,仍等于1,因此新阈值函数是以为渐近线的,即随着wj,k的增大,是无限趋近于|wj,k|,因而弥补了估计小波系数与wj,k之间恒定会产生偏差的不足,改善了软阈值函数的缺陷;
2)所述采用人工蜂群算法寻找小波仿生变换的最优阈值
将人工蜂群算法应用到语音信号阈值去噪的过程中,通过对阈值选取过程中增加调节参数,优化阈值的选取,采用人工蜂群算法最优蜜源搜索来求解优化问题,同时结合阈值去噪的特性,依照适应度函数获取适应度最优的参数,增强阈值去噪效果,
在人工蜂群算法过程中,种群大小为SN,最大迭代次数(MaxCycle),控制参数为limit,在搜索过程中获得随机初始解xi(i=1,2,…,SN),在搜寻过程中,首先进行初始化种群:
式中,vi,j和xi,j分别为采蜜蜂搜索的前后位置,i为第i个蜜源,j∈{1,2,…,D}及k∈{1,2,…,N}是随机产生的,同时k≠i,
适应度值的表达式为:
其中,fi表示优化问题的目标函数。带噪语音信号增强后的信噪比SNR:
式中,N表示语音信号长度;y(t)和分别表示去噪后的语音信号和带噪语音信号侦察蜂选择蜜源的概率计算:
式中,fitnessi表示第i个解对应的适应度值,
当全部的观察蜂搜索完毕之后,判断这个解经历limit次循环后是否被更新,如果未被更新,那么此蜜源被舍弃,如果舍弃蜜源xi,那么该蜜源对应的采蜜蜂变化为侦察蜂,侦察蜂此时...
【专利技术属性】
技术研发人员:张世强,王鸿飞,李俐欣,张婷娟,黄雷,
申请(专利权)人:国网黑龙江省电力有限公司伊春供电公司,国家电网有限公司,东北电力大学,
类型:发明
国别省市:黑龙江;23
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。